The cheapest way to get from Hexham to Ponteland is to drive which costs £4 - £7 and takes 21 min.
The fastest way to get from Hexham to Ponteland is to drive which takes 21 min and costs £4 - £7.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Railway Station station and arriving at Main Street. Services depart every four hours, and operate Monday to Saturday. The journey takes approximately 52 min.
The distance between Hexham and Ponteland is 22 miles. The road distance is 19 miles.
The best way to get from Hexham to Ponteland without a car is to line 74 bus which takes 52 min and costs .
The line 74 bus from Railway Station to Main Street takes 52 min including transfers and departs every four hours.
Hexham to Ponteland bus services, operated by Go North East, depart from Railway Station.
Hexham to Ponteland bus services, operated by Go North East, arrive at Main Street station.
Yes, the driving distance between Hexham to Ponteland is 19 miles. It takes approximately 21 min to drive from Hexham to Ponteland.
